      <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Tastefully Simple Cheesy Chive Warm Dip Mix &lt;/strong&gt;is one of the many dips that Tastefully Simple offers, but only a couple of those dips are &quot;Warm Dips&quot;.&#160; Which means you heat them in the microwave and serve them warm.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href=&quot;/Tastefully-Simple-Warm-the-Oven-Savory-Cheese-Dip-Mix-review-ed5c6&quot;&gt;Warm the Oven Warm Dip Mix&lt;/a&gt; used to be my favorite Warm Dip, but &lt;strong&gt;Cheesy Chive &lt;/strong&gt;is quickly taking first place.&#160; I love it because it is so easy to make and because it is delicious!&#160; It has a great, creamy cheese flavor with a hint of mild chive&#160;in the background.&#160;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;To make this dip, simply add the dip mix to 8 ounces of cream cheese and a couple tablespoons of shredded cheddar cheese.&#160; Heat in the microwave until hot.&#160; When you take &lt;strong&gt;Tastefully Simple Cheesy Chive Warm Dip Mix &lt;/strong&gt;out of the microwave, it will be all melted and gooey!&#160; It has to be hot though, if you serve it at room temperature, you don't get the wonderful flavors of cheese and chives as strongly.&#160;&lt;/p&gt;

      <description>&lt;p&gt;For my 4yr old daughters birthday I got her a Bed in a bag from JCPenneys. It was a complete bedding set for a very reasonable price. The colors are very bright and after several washings (due to a few night time accidents) the colors are still true!&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;It came with a comforter that reverses from print to solid, 2 pillow shams (because she has a full size bed), coordinating 200 thread-count sheet set with fitted sheet, flat sheet, and 2 matching pillowcases, and a bedskirt with 14&quot; drop that fits footboard and coordinates with both sides of comforter! It was everything I was looking for and so much more!&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;It's not super soft but it is comfortable, and seems to be getting better with each wash! It has matching curtains and accent pillows that you can add to make the room complete.&lt;/p&gt;... </description>

      <description>&lt;p&gt;At the top of my Bath and Body Works favorites list is &lt;strong&gt;Bath and Body Works Midnight Pomegranate Triple Moisturing Body Cream&lt;/strong&gt;.&#160; This highly scented, rich and creamy body cream provides long-lasting moisture, especially for dry winter skin.&#160; The key fragrance notes include red pomegranate, anise, patchouli, blackberry, and cassis...spice, berries, and earthy tones blend into a luxurious and sensual fragrance that is perfect for the winter season!&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I love the body cream...it's much thicker than body lotion and comes out of the tube as thick as toothpaste.&#160; I have severely dry skin in the winter, so this lotion keeps me from itching and flaking from the time I put it on after my morning shower until the next time I bathe.&#160; The price is extremely reasonable.&#160; One tube typically lasts me through most of the season, although I do alternate with other lotions if I'll be wearing perfume during the day.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Shanghai Surprise&lt;/strong&gt; (1986) Director: Jim Goddard &lt;br/&gt;Starring: Sean Penn, Madonna, Paul Freeman, Richard Griffiths, Philip Sayer, Clyde Kusatsu, Kay Tong Lim &l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;Madonna plays a missionary nurse in 1937 China who hires a dim-witted American fortune hunter (her then-real-life-husband, Sean Penn) to find a stash of stolen opium. She wants the drugs so she can help her patients and get out of China. There's no chemistry between Penn and Madonna and the pacing of the movie is awful, and the dialogue is terrible.
